Event Background
Organized by PUBG Corporation, this online event is one of many which are part of the Path to Global Championship 2022.
This online regional tournament in particular will feature the subregions of North America, Latin America and Last Chance Qualifier teams as listed below:
North America
- Soniqs
- Wildcard Gaming
- eUnited
- Luminosity Gaming
- Dodge
- Tokyo Manji Gang
Latin America
- FUIMBA
- 22 Esports
- FourPoorMen
- Team-X
- TROGLODITAS
- Synergy Esports
Last Chance Qualifier
- Bing Bang Boom
- Peak FA
- The Rumblers
- EosGURI
Overall, a total of 16 squads will be competing from 16th to the 25th September. Apart from the $250,000 on the line, teams are fighting to earn PUBG Global Championship points while 1st place will be earning a direct seed to PGC 2022.
Format
As usual, the format for competitive PUBG events is rather simple. Specifically, the 16 teams will be competing against one another in the same battle royale lobby with 30 matches over 6 days.
Each match will follow the Global Point Rule as speciifed below:
Kills
- 1 point per kill
Placement
- 1st – 10 points
- 2nd – 6 points
- 3rd – 5 points
- 4th – 4 points
- 5th – 3 points
- 6th – 2 points
- 7-8th – 1 points
- 9-16th – 0 points
Also, the following tiebreaker rules will be followed:
- #1 – Placement Points
- #2 – Match Points on last match
- #3 – Placement ranking on last match
- #4 – Damage on last match
As always, teams will need to balance both placements and kills to find the most success overall.

Predictions
Accordingly, the best way to predict this upcoming event is to look at PCS 6 Americas which featured most of the same teams:
- #1 – Soniqs
- #2 – YAHO
- #3 – Guadalajara Guscans
- #4 – eUnited
- #5 – 22 Esports
- #6 – Bing Bang Boom
However, to view an overall picture of how these teams stack up, we can also take a look at the PUBG Global Championship 2022 AM Points:
- #1 – Soniqs – 745 points
- #2 – eUnited – 700 points
- #3 – YAHO – 445 points
- #4 – Wildcard Gaming – 345 points
- #5 – Bing Bang Boom – 255 points
So, it’s quite clear that the likes of Soniqs an eUnited are the clear favourites for this upcoming event. However, as you can see from the PCS6 standings, it’s often the case that a team surprises the competition – perhaps a last chance qualifier team can do this.
